The characterization of low back pain typically consists of a combination of the following symptoms:

Pain that gets worse after prolonged sitting

Sitting for prolonged time starts putting pressure on the discs present in lower back thus leading to intense back pain. The pain in the back gets worse after sitting for longer duration. Sitting can return the pain in the back even after walking and stretching for a while. Moreover, the symptom of pain might return every time when the person goes back to the sitting position.
